Japanese naval shipbuilding program according to the Dutch newspaper Het Centrum dated 11 March 1913

In Japan accepted the parliament a new naval shipbuilding program to strength the fleet by building 3 dreadnoughts of the largest type, 4 protected cruisers, 8 cruisers and 4 destroyers. Originally were 8 dreadnoughts planned but the estimated building costs were to high.
